metabolic
Adjective
1. of or relating to metabolism; "metabolic rate"
(pertainym) metabolism, metabolic process, metastasis
2. undergoing metamorphosis
(synonym) metabolous
(antonym) ametabolic, ametabolous
(classification) zoology, zoological science

About
metabolic
Having to do with metabolism (the total of all chemical changes that take place in a cell or an organism to produce energy and basic materials needed for important life processes).
metabolic therapy
Treatment to correct changes in metabolism that can be caused by disease.
